Influence of Sleep on Metabolic process



Absence of sleep can substantially decrease your metabolic process and prevent your weight loss development. When you do not obtain enough rest, your body's ability to control hormonal agents like insulin, cortisol, and ghrelin is interrupted. This imbalance can bring about raised appetite, food cravings for junk foods, and a decrease in the variety of calories your body burns at rest.

Study has shown that rest starvation can modify your metabolic process in a way that makes it more challenging to reduce weight. When you're sleep-deprived, your body often tends to hold onto fat stores and burn less calories, making it much more tough to develop the calorie deficiency needed for weight reduction. In addition, poor rest can influence your energy levels and inspiration to workout, further preventing your development towards your fat burning objectives.



To sustain your metabolism and weight loss initiatives, focus on obtaining 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night. By improving your rest habits, you can enhance your body's ability to manage hormonal agents, boost metabolism, and support your fat burning journey.

Influence of Sleep on Cravings Hormones



Obtaining enough rest plays a critical role in managing appetite hormones, affecting your appetite and food selections. When you don't obtain adequate sleep, it can interrupt the equilibrium of vital hormonal agents that manage cravings and satiation, bring about raised desires and overeating.

Here's how sleep influences your cravings hormones:

- ** Leptin Levels **: Sleep starvation can lower leptin levels, the hormonal agent in charge of indicating fullness to your brain. When leptin degrees are reduced, you may feel hungrier and much less satisfied after eating.
